Canon A2400 IS vs FujiFilm JZ500 Overview
Here is a comprehensive comparison of the Canon A2400 IS versus FujiFilm JZ500, both Small Sensor Compact cameras by companies Canon and FujiFilm. The image resolution of the A2400 IS (16MP) and the JZ500 (14MP) is fairly comparable and they possess the same exact sensor size (1/2.3").

The A2400 IS was manufactured 21 months later than the JZ500 making the cameras a generation apart from one another. Both cameras offer the identical body type (Compact).

Canon A2400 IS vs FujiFilm JZ500 Physical Comparison
In case you're looking to carry your camera regularly, you will have to think about its weight and dimensions. The Canon A2400 IS features external dimensions of 94mm x 54mm x 20mm (3.7" x 2.1" x 0.8") along with a weight of 126 grams (0.28 lbs) whilst the FujiFilm JZ500 has dimensions of 97mm x 57mm x 29mm (3.8" x 2.2" x 1.1") accompanied by a weight of 168 grams (0.37 lbs).

Canon A2400 IS vs FujiFilm JZ500 Sensor Comparison
Quite often, it is very tough to imagine the difference in sensor sizing only by seeing specs. The visual below will give you a better sense of the sensor dimensions in the A2400 IS and JZ500.
All in all, both cameras enjoy the same exact sensor sizing but different megapixels. You should anticipate the Canon A2400 IS to produce greater detail due to its extra 2MP. Greater resolution will also help you crop photos far more aggressively. The fresher A2400 IS provides an edge in sensor tech.
